10 Ways To Stop Wasting Money On Your Heating Air Conditioning

Set your thermostat as low as comfortable in the winter and as high as comfortable in the summer. Also, clean or replace filters once a month or as needed. Ducts – Your home’s duct system carries the air from your home’s furnace and central air conditioner to each room in your house. Making sure your duct system is properly insulated can save hundreds of dollars a year to your heating and cooling bills. If you use electricity to heat your home and live in a moderate climate, consider installing an energy-efficient heat pump system. 4) Turn of lights when not in use. Lights produce heat, which makes your air conditioning system work harder. Also, avoid placing lamps of TV sets near your air-conditioning thermostat. Install a programmable thermostat. When you’re at work have the temperature turned up automatically. Vice-versa when you’re home in the evening. Check that your air conditioning condenser is located in a shady spot and has room to dispose of the heated air it removes from your home. Don’t crowd it with shrubs or anything else.
